TDLR Esthetician Stateboard Exam
Questions and Answers
When does a temporary license expire? - ANS-The 60th day after the date the license is
issued. It is not renewable
When does a private, public, or secondary school's license expire? - ANS-1 year from
when the license was issued
When can the department enter a spa & inspect it? - ANS-Any time during business
hours
What types of sanitizers are barber shops, schools, beauty shops, specialty shops, or
other licensed faculty responsible to have? - ANS-1) autoclave
2) a dry heat
3) ultraviolet sanitizer
What type of salon does not require a new license that meets the requirements outlined
in this chapter if they relocate? - ANS-Mobile shops only
If an establishment changes ownership the new owner must apply for establishment
license within how many days after the change of ownership? - ANS-30 days
A specialty esthetician license is good for how many years? - ANS-2 years
How many times must a beauty salon, specialty salon, dual shop, mini salon or mini
dual shop be inspected? - ANS-At least once every 2 years
When must beauty schools be inspected? - ANS-2x a year
A licensees must notify the department in writing of any name change within how many
days within the change? - ANS-30 days
Licensees must notify the department no later than how many days following any
change of address? - ANS-30 days
For a dual shop, how many days does a shop have to empty a barber or cosmo if
advertising that the shop offers both? - ANS-45 days
, A mobile shop license holder shall maintain a permanent physical address. If their
address changes how many days do they need to report it to the department? - ANS-
Within 10 days
How often should people visit a physician to check for cancerous lesions? - ANS-Once
a year
Where are sebaceous filaments often found? - ANS-Nose
Comedone - ANS-A non inflamed build up of cells, sebum, and other debris inside
follicles
Furuncle - ANS-Subcutaneous abscess filled with pus, cause by bacteria in glands or
hair follicles
Contact dermatitis - ANS-Inflammatory skin condition caused by an allergic reaction
from contact with a substance or chemical
Seborrheic dermatitis - ANS-Skin condition characterized by inflammation, dry or oily
scaling or crusting and itches
Sebaceous hyperplasia - ANS-White, yellow, or flesh colored benign lesions frequently
seen in oilier areas of the face
Telangiectasia - ANS-Capillaries that have been damaged & are now larger or
distended blood vessels
Vasodilation - ANS-Dilation of the blood vessels
Edema - ANS-swelling caused by excess fluid in the body tissues
Anhidrosis - ANS-Deficiency in perspiration due to failure of the sweat glands
Seborrhea - ANS-Oiliness of the skin
UVB radiation has ____ energy than UVA radiation. - ANS-More
Occlusive products - ANS-Thick and lays on top of skin to reduce trans epidermal water
loss
Glogau scale - ANS-Evaluates photo damage based on wrinkling categorized by age
Rubin's classification of photo damage - ANS-This uses levels to classify photo damage
by the depth of skin changes or damage.
